The differences between mapping technicians and photogrammetric technicians can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a photogrammetric technician has an average salary of $65,646, which is higher than the $39,106 average annual salary of a mapping technician.
The top three skills for a mapping technician include GIS, data collection and spatial data. The most important skills for a photogrammetric technician are extraction, photogrammetric, and lidar.
